uniapp 开发app 如何开启debug调试模式
在uniapp开发APP时,如何开启debug调试模式?具体步骤是什么?需要配置哪些参数?在HBuilderX中是否有相关设置?调试时需要注意哪些问题?
2 回复
在HBuilderX中,点击运行到手机或模拟器,会自动开启调试模式。也可在manifest.json的源码视图中添加"debug": true。真机调试需开启USB调试,并在手机端同意调试请求。
在 UniApp 中开启 Debug 调试模式,可以通过以下几种方法实现。以下是详细步骤和说明:
1. 在 HBuilderX 中开启调试
- 步骤:
在 HBuilderX 编辑器顶部菜单栏,选择 运行 → 运行到手机或模拟器 → 开启调试模式。
这会在控制台输出详细日志,方便排查问题。
2. 在代码中手动开启调试
在 main.js 或页面逻辑中添加以下代码,启用 UniApp 的调试功能:
// 开启调试模式(仅开发环境有效)
if (process.env.NODE_ENV === 'development') {
uni.setEnableDebug({
enableDebug: true
});
}
注意:此方法需在真机或模拟器上运行,且部分平台(如 iOS)可能受限。
3. 通过 manifest.json 配置
在 manifest.json 文件中设置调试参数:
{
"app-plus": {
"debug": true
}
}
配置后重新运行项目即可生效。
4. 使用浏览器开发者工具
- 运行到 H5 平台 时,直接按 F12 打开浏览器开发者工具,查看 Console 或 Network 标签页的日志。
注意事项:
- 调试完成后,请关闭调试模式,避免生产环境泄露敏感信息。
- 不同平台(如 Android/iOS)可能有兼容性差异,建议真机测试。
通过以上方法,可快速定位并解决开发中的问题。

